Disney's Herbie: Fully Loaded lets you race as the iconic Love Bug in 3D stock car competitions. Developed by Climax Group for Game Boy Advance, it's all about using power-ups and custom moves to outpace rivals. The game includes hazards and replays of races you unlock, giving you multiple ways to dominate the track. The single-player focus keeps it straightforward, with no multiplayer distractions. Based on the 2005 Disney film, this title leans into the quirky charm of Herbie but has a single Creepy community vote, maybe from its dated graphics or unexpected tone. It’s a relic of early 2000s racing games, blending simple controls with the IP’s nostalgia. The single-player campaign is tight, though the Game Boy Advance’s limitations show. For fans of retro racers or Herbie himself, it’s a curious little artifact with a cult appeal.
